At What Age Are Weighted Blankets Safe. Weighted blankets are among the newest and most popular sleep products on the market. When used correctly, weighted blankets are considered safe for most children who weigh more than 50 pounds and are over 3. Their unique approach to providing warmth and comfort sets them apart from traditional blankets. Yes, weighted blankets are generally safe when used properly. A group of researchers conducted a study to measure the effectiveness and safety of weighted blankets in a diverse population. While some weighted blanket manufacturers claim health benefits, you should talk to your doctor before use if you have an underlying medical condition. Weighted blankets should never be used for babies and toddlers, as they may restrict their movement and breathing.
